Best practices for establishing API developer support channels, SLAs, and community driven help resources.
This evergreen guide outlines practical strategies for shaping API developer support channels, defining service levels, and cultivating thriving, community powered help ecosystems that scale with demand and evolving technologies.
Published August 12, 2025
Facebook X Reddit Pinterest Email
Building a robust API program starts with clearly defined support channels that align with developer expectations and business goals. Offer a mix of self-serve resources, real-time assistance, and structured escalation paths. Document response times, support hours, and what issues fall under what priority tier. Provide easy onboarding for new developers through concise tutorials and sample code, then progressively introduce telemetry tools that help you gauge usage patterns and friction points. When responses come quickly and answers are precise, developers gain trust and repeat engagement follows. Over time, this approach reduces support load while increasing developer satisfaction, retention, and advocacy for the API ecosystem.
Equally important is a transparent SLA framework that specifies uptime targets, maintenance windows, and remediation commitments. Define objective metrics for availability, latency, and error rates, and attach realistic, measurable consequences for breach scenarios. Communicate these terms openly, ideally in a dedicated developer portal area that is easy to find and navigate. Use real dashboards to illustrate current performance against targets and publish post-incident reports that explain root causes and corrective steps. This transparency not only sets expectations but also demonstrates accountability, which ultimately strengthens trust and encourages broader adoption among onboarding teams, partners, and independent builders.
Define SLAs with clarity, visibility, and practical measurement.
A scalable approach to support begins with tiered communications that match the complexity of inquiries. Common questions can be solved through well-structured self-service content, such as API reference docs, interactive tutorials, and searchable knowledge bases. For tougher problems, route developers to forums or chat-based help that include community contributors and official engineers. When issues require supervised attention, escalate through clearly defined queues with ownership and time-bound targets. Finally, ensure a feedback loop where engineers review recurring themes and translate them into improved docs and sample projects. This cycle reduces friction and accelerates learning, enabling a healthier, more self-sufficient developer base.
ADVERTISEMENT
ADVERTISEMENT
In parallel, cultivate a community-driven support model that invites collaboration while maintaining quality. Encourage experienced developers to share solutions, review code snippets, and contribute tutorials under a governance framework that preserves accuracy. Moderation policies, contribution guidelines, and citation standards help ensure reliability. Recognize and reward top contributors to nurture ongoing participation. Integrate community channels with official support so that complex cases receiving community input can still be tracked, owned, and resolved within agreed timeframes. A thriving community becomes a natural multiplier for support capacity and knowledge transfer.
Foster accessible, evergreen developer resources and community guidelines.
Writing SLAs for API support requires balancing ambitious goals with what is technically feasible. Start with uptime goals that reflect user expectations, then add response and resolution targets by severity level. Include specific metrics such as time-to-first-byte, error budgets, and recovery time objectives, plus clear clarifications about maintenance periods. Make sure to tie defaults to realistic staffing and automation capabilities, avoiding promises that overwhelm the team. Publish the SLA in an accessible place and link it to incident management processes. The clarity you provide reduces ambiguity during outages and helps developers plan around potential downtime with confidence.
ADVERTISEMENT
ADVERTISEMENT
Another important element is how you handle incident communications and postmortems. Establish a standardized template that announces incidents promptly, explains impact, lists affected endpoints, and provides ongoing status updates. After resolution, publish a thorough root-cause analysis with actionable fixes and preventive steps. Share learnings publicly to demonstrate continuous improvement rather than silence. Offering a cadence for updates during incidents and a detailed recap afterward reinforces accountability and invites constructive feedback from the community, contributing to both trust and long-term engagement.
Align developer relations with product, security, and governance.
Evergreen resources are the backbone of sustainable developer support. Create a library of API references, quickstart guides, and scenario-based tutorials that remain relevant as the API evolves. Version control these materials so developers can reference stable endpoints while migrating to newer capabilities. Maintain a search-friendly knowledge base with intuitive taxonomy and cross-links between related topics. Include code samples in multiple languages and provide sandbox environments where users can experiment safely. Regularly review content for accuracy, pruning outdated material and refreshing examples to reflect current best practices. A well-curated resource set reduces repetitive questions and accelerates developer progress.
Alongside technical content, articulate clear community guidelines that foster respectful collaboration and high-quality contributions. Define acceptable use, licensing expectations, and how to report concerns. Offer an easy path for submitting corrections, additions, or new topics, and ensure contributors receive timely acknowledgement. Align this guidance with governance policies that preserve integrity while remaining welcoming to newcomers. A thoughtful framework lowers barriers to entry and encourages broader participation from independent developers, startups, and enterprise teams alike, enriching the knowledge base with diverse perspectives.
ADVERTISEMENT
ADVERTISEMENT
Measure, iterate, and celebrate successful developer initiatives.
Successful API programs integrate developer relations tightly with product and security teams. Create a feedback loop where field observations influence feature prioritization and documentation improvements. Regular cross-functional reviews ensure new capabilities align with what developers actually need, from authentication flows to rate limits and pagination behavior. Security practitioners should contribute clear guidance on handling credentials, data minimization, and compliance requirements. By coordinating across disciplines, you minimize contradictions between what is advertised, what is built, and what is mandated by governance. This alignment accelerates adoption while reducing risk for both providers and consumers.
Establish predictable release cadences and publish forward-looking roadmaps that include impact analyses for developers. Communicate what is changing, when, and why, with practical migration steps and deprecation timelines. Offer upgrade paths, versioning guidance, and compatibility notes to ease transitions. When possible, provide beta programs where early adopters can test changes and provide feedback. This proactive communication helps developers plan releases, reduces surprise, and strengthens loyalty as teams gain confidence in the API’s long-term viability.
Metrics form the backbone of continuous improvement for API programs. Track usage patterns such as active developers, request volumes, and endpoint popularity to identify areas needing extra support or exploration. Monitor customer satisfaction through surveys and qualitative feedback, paying attention to recurring pain points. Use this data to drive targeted content creation, refined onboarding flows, and improved escalation paths. Regularly review SLA adherence, incident resolution times, and community engagement metrics to assess health and progress. Publicly share progress against goals to reinforce accountability and invite community participation in the improvement process.
Finally, celebrate wins—both small and large—to sustain momentum. Highlight developers who build impactful integrations, showcase successful migrations, and share testimonials that illustrate value delivered by clear support and governance. Recognize contributions from community members, engineers, and partner teams who help maintain quality and momentum. A culture of appreciation reinforces trust, encourages ongoing collaboration, and fuels a virtuous cycle where better support, stronger SLAs, and richer resources translate into broader API adoption and sustained developer satisfaction.
Related Articles
APIs & integrations
Designing resilient APIs requires rigorous input checks while preserving exploration space for developers, ensuring rapid prototyping without sacrificing correctness, consistency, or long-term maintainability, and providing meaningful feedback at every iteration.
-
July 18, 2025
APIs & integrations
Designing robust APIs requires meaningful error codes, descriptive messages, and actionable remediation steps; doing so lowers user frustration, accelerates debugging, and reduces repetitive support inquiries across teams.
-
July 19, 2025
APIs & integrations
A comprehensive guide to idempotency in APIs, exploring client-generated tokens, server deduplication, and practical design patterns that prevent duplicate effects while sustaining performance, reliability, and developer productivity across distributed systems.
-
July 22, 2025
APIs & integrations
Designing APIs that support extensible metadata tagging and customizable fields requires a forward-looking schema, robust versioning, and thoughtful governance to ensure interoperability, scalability, and developer-friendly experiences across varied client ecosystems.
-
July 15, 2025
APIs & integrations
Effective lifecycle handling for ephemeral API resources requires thoughtful garbage collection, timely deallocation, and robust tracking mechanisms to minimize memory pressure, latency spikes, and wasted compute cycles across distributed systems.
-
August 12, 2025
APIs & integrations
A practical, evergreen guide detailing how to design centralized validation pipelines for API requests, minimizing duplicated logic, improving security posture, and enabling scalable governance across services.
-
July 21, 2025
APIs & integrations
A practical, evergreen guide outlining strategic rate shaping techniques, governance practices, and customer fairness considerations to ensure critical services receive priority while maintaining usable access for all users in evolving API ecosystems.
-
July 26, 2025
APIs & integrations
Designing resilient APIs for global users requires thoughtful internationalization, precise localization support, and robust multi currency data handling, ensuring consistent experiences across languages, markets, and payment ecosystems.
-
July 30, 2025
APIs & integrations
A practical guide for architects and developers that explains how to build API ecosystems that adapt to evolving business processes, support plug-in extensions, and empower enterprises to orchestrate diverse systems with confidence.
-
July 31, 2025
APIs & integrations
A practical guide to establishing governance, review rituals, and risk controls that protect live services while enabling teams to evolve APIs thoughtfully, safely, and with measurable confidence daily.
-
July 18, 2025
APIs & integrations
Designing binary APIs and protobuf schemas for demanding environments requires careful schema evolution, compact on-wire formats, zero-copy strategies, and disciplined versioning to maintain throughput while minimizing latency and resource usage across heterogeneous services and languages.
-
July 21, 2025
APIs & integrations
A practical, evergreen guide to documenting API deprecation timelines, outlining migration patterns, and deploying automated tooling so clients transition smoothly while preserving trust and operational continuity.
-
July 18, 2025
APIs & integrations
Designing APIs that enable secure, scalable delegation across complex enterprise workflows requires thoughtful access models, precise permission boundaries, and reliable consent flows that respect third-party integration needs without compromising internal governance.
-
August 06, 2025
APIs & integrations
Designing APIs for federated identity and authorization across organizational boundaries demands clarity, interoperability, and strong governance. This evergreen guide explains principles, patterns, and practical steps to enable secure, scalable partnerships.
-
August 11, 2025
APIs & integrations
Establishing a unified API naming approach across diverse teams and product lines demands clarity, governance, and continuous alignment; this guide explores scalable strategies that foster readability, usability, and long-term maintainability, while accommodating growth and evolving requirements.
-
August 12, 2025
APIs & integrations
An evergreen guide detailing practical, developer-first onboarding practices, measured steps, and real-world patterns that shorten time to first successful API integration across teams and project scopes.
-
July 17, 2025
APIs & integrations
In modern API driven environments, robust multi step file processing requires disciplined checkpointing, reliable retry strategies, clear state management, and resilient orchestration to prevent data loss, minimize latency, and ensure end-to-end traceability across distributed components and services.
-
July 29, 2025
APIs & integrations
This evergreen guide details pragmatic, layered defenses to safeguard APIs from evolving threats, outlining how to implement robust authentication, authorization, input validation, rate limiting, monitoring, and continuous improvement across complex architectures.
-
August 09, 2025
APIs & integrations
Designing APIs that appeal to humans and machines simultaneously requires thoughtful data shaping, clear documentation, and adaptive formats that switch between readable narratives and lean, efficient payloads without sacrificing consistency or security.
-
July 24, 2025
APIs & integrations
In software ecosystems, crafting resilient API client SDK updates demands disciplined versioning, thoughtful deprecation planning, and robust compatibility testing to minimize breaking changes while preserving developer trust and ecosystem health.
-
July 18, 2025